'Ready to use' metal cutting fluids

Metal cutting fluids, described as 'ready to use', cover metal cutting, tapping, reaming, drilling and turning and their performance is claimed to be exceptional.

CRC UK has expanded its range of metal cutting lubricant products Ambersil metal cutting lubricants have been marketed under the 'Tufcut' brand for over 20 years as a 'ready to use' metal cutting, tapping, reaming, drilling, and turning lubricant

The Tufcut range benefits from significant research and development, and product performance is claimed to be exceptional, having been approved for use for machining composite materials by Augusta Westland Helicopters.

2007 sees a double celebration for the Ambersil Tufcut range with the new introduction of Tufcut Foam, and the re-launch of Tufcut Compound.

Tufcut Foam uses the original Tufcut liquid delivered in a specially formulated aerosol allowing the liquid to foam gently on contact with the work piece or drill bit.

The foaming action allows the active lubricating compounds to adhere to vertical surfaces, minimising runoff and wastage.

Additionally, the foam provides a longer contact time on the work area, helping deliver the lubricant and cooling compounds to precision and close tolerance work areas.

Tufcut Compound is a thick paste-like product particularly suitable for either manual application to work areas or 'dipping' of drill bits in prior to machining.

Tufcut Compound is being re-launched with updated Ambersil livery to match the rest of the distinctive Ambersil branded MRO range.

Launched initially in an aerosol for precision application to work pieces and tools, it was quickly joined by a bottled version, and then a paste compound in the mid-1990 due to customer demand.

The range has remained stable since then with recent years showing growth in excess of 20% year-on-year as metal workers discover the benefits of using Ambersil Tufcut.
